Overview and Experience

Experience the magic of a picturesque New York City sunset aboard a classic 1920s-style yacht, where you can enjoy breathtaking views of the illuminated cityscape from a glass-enclosed observatory.
Step into the world of elegance and adventure as you cruise along the Hudson River, surrounded by the iconic landmarks of Manhattan. The heated grand salon offers comfortable seating, allowing you to relax and take in the stunning sights.
And during the holiday season, the yacht is adorned with festive decor, adding to the enchanting atmosphere.
This 1.5-hour cruise includes one complimentary beverage, with additional options available for purchase. With a maximum capacity of 130 travelers, this experience promises an intimate and unforgettable journey through the heart of New York City.

Meeting and Pickup

To begin your NYC Holiday Sunset Sightseeing Cruise, make your way to the meeting point at Classic Harbor Line at Chelsea Piers. Located at 62 Chelsea Piers Pier 62, New York, NY 10011, USA, the check-in is just steps away from the dock at Chelsea Piers Complex, Pier 62.
To get there, simply cross West Side Highway at 22nd Street and walk around the North side of the building toward the Hudson River. Once you arrive, you’ll be greeted by the elegant 1920s-style yacht that will take you on your picturesque sunset adventure.
With a maximum capacity of 130 travelers, you can expect a comfortable and intimate experience. So, get ready to embark on an unforgettable journey as you set sail from this iconic New York City location.

Common Questions

Is There a Dress Code for the New York City Holiday Sunset Sightseeing Cruise?
There is no dress code for the New York City Holiday Sunset Sightseeing Cruise. Passengers can wear whatever they feel comfortable in. So, get ready to enjoy the stunning sunset views in style!
Can I Bring My Own Food and Drinks Onboard?
Yes, passengers are allowed to bring their own food and drinks onboard the New York City Holiday Sunset Sightseeing Cruise. However, it is recommended to keep it to light snacks.
Are There Restrooms Available on the Yacht?
Yes, there are restrooms available on the yacht. Passengers can use the facilities during the New York City Holiday Sunset Sightseeing Cruise, ensuring their comfort throughout the experience.
Is There Parking Available Near Chelsea Piers for the Cruise?
Yes, there is parking available near Chelsea Piers for the cruise. Visitors can park at the Chelsea Piers Garage located at 62 Chelsea Piers, Pier 62, New York, NY 10011.
Can Children Participate in the Cruise? Is There a Minimum Age Requirement?
Children of all ages are welcome to participate in the New York City Holiday Sunset Sightseeing Cruise. There is no minimum age requirement, making it a family-friendly experience for everyone to enjoy.
